The energy of a graph, defined as the sum of the absolute values of its eigenvalues, the number of independent edge subsets (known as Hosoya index) and the number of independent vertex subsets (called Merrifield-Simmons index) are three closely related graph invariants that are studied in mathematical chemistry. In this paper, we characterize the unique (up to isomorphism) tree which has a given degree sequence, minimum energy and Hosoya index and maximum Merrifield-Simmons index. We also compare different degree sequences and show how various known results follow as simple corollaries from our main theorem.
